So I had an idea. Be warned, it's probably a bad idea. Stomping Tantrum. Looks useless, right? 75 BP, 150 if used after a move failed. Only available on Primape, Marowak/Marowak A, Golurk, Guzzlord and Bewear.
Narrowing this down to Marowak-A who looks to be particularly good as an anti-meta pokemon, he will generally want to carry Bonemerang over EQ because of grassy terrain. Some rudimentary calcs show that while Bonemerang does more damage to Xurkitree/Koko, for example, Tantrum remains a 2HKO on both even without the failed move boost, only becoming a 3HKO on nearly max defense sets. But if you get the boost of course, it's an OHKO. Normally the boost would be a waste of time to obtain, but due to how Marowak works (just by being alive, he prevents Koko/Xurk from doing anything) sometimes a double protect will be a worthwhile play, and if it fails, Tantrum will give you a consolation prize provided you survive the turn.
Tantrum's also 100acc compared to 90 for Bonemerang, it's a minor thing but minor things often win games.
